Smotrich: If Islamic Jihad stops firing, we’ll stop firing

Finance Minister Bezalel Smotrich, who also serves as a minister in the Defense Ministry, says he would not oppose a ceasefire if Islamic Jihad stops firing rockets.
“From our perspective if they stop firing at us, there’s no reason to continue,” says Smotrich to the Ynet news site. “If they continue, we will crush them and hit them — the IDF is doing this, the Air Force is doing this, the army is ready with further rounds of strikes.”
Israel launched the surprise operation early Tuesday morning with the targeted assassination of three top Islamic Jihad officials in Gaza. Ten others were killed in those airstrikes, including several children. Since then more than 500 rockets have been fired from Gaza toward Israel, and the IDF has struck dozens of Islamic Jihad targets in the Strip.
